Output 75ccf29aa4a1b3cd10acb0bcd91dc9b15050cf606bb1ce6d4507d240c64ef7fd:8

value
721222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4787012aacc9cac165a0603b727ce5b09ee452c1 OP_EQUAL
address
38DDdSkbW5dFx9391Kkvm5gHyrSWnf1k2k
transaction
75ccf29aa4a1b3cd10acb0bcd91dc9b15050cf606bb1ce6d4507d240c64ef7fd
confirmations
296067
spent
true